Get ready for a top-tier dining experience as Melco Style's "The Black Pearl Diamond Restaurants Gastronomic Series" concludes with a grand banquet. Two Michelin-starred powerhouses Alain Ducasse at Morpheus and Shanghai's PHÉNIX will be collaborating from Oct. 26 to 27, cooking up culinary delights and bringing their Michelin-starred magic to Macau's City of Dreams.

For two nights only, savor the brilliance and luxury of French cuisine as Head Chef Cedric Satabin of Alain Ducasse at Morpheus joins forces with Executive Chef Ugo Rinaldo of PHÉNIX, to present "A French Banquet of Pearls & Stars,” an exceptional six-course menu merging signature dishes from both restaurants.

Indulge in highlights like Alain Ducasse at Morpheus’ Mediterranean Gamberoni, Delicate Gelée, Gold Caviar, and PHÉNIX’s “Royal” Langoustine roasted with Fig Leaves and Veal Trotters. Don’t miss the Hand-dived Scallop, a new dish making its debut at Alain Ducasse later this month.

Guests at Alain Ducasse at Morpheus will also be able to experience a new menu concept, featuring an exclusive selection of world-famous Chef Ducasse’s iconic dishes, like his Cookpot of smoked blue lobster, line-caught seabass 'à la Dugléré' and Poached chicken from Bresse.

Also on offer is the carefully curated wine list, featuring exquisite vintages like the 2008 Louis Roederer Cristal Brut Rosé and the 1982 Château Latour. For a truly lavish treat, opt for the Robert Parker 100-point wine pairing menu available at both Alain Ducasse at Morpheus and the Jade Dragon.

Priced at MOP3,288 per person, with a 10% discount for Melco Style WeChat members, this dining extravaganza underscores Melco's dedication to positioning Macau as a UNESCO Creative City of Gastronomy.
